Wilfried Wang, born in Hamburg, is a partner in the office of Hoidn Wang Partner, assistant director of the architecture department at the Akademie der Kunste, and the O'Neil Ford Centennial Professor of Architecture, The University of Texas at Austin. MATTHIAS SAUERBRUCH, curator of the exhibition, is a partner in the office Sauerbruch Hutton, a member of the architecture department at the Akademie der Kunste, and a lecturer at various universities.
